投标项目管理系统怎么做
-
要开发一个投标项目管理系统,需要以下步骤:
-
需求分析:明确系统的功能需求,包括投标信息管理、项目进度管理、合同管理、报表生成等功能。同时,还需要明确系统所支持的用户角色和权限。
-
系统设计:根据需求分析的结果,进行系统的概要设计和详细设计。概要设计主要包括系统的整体架构和模块划分,详细设计则包括每个模块的具体功能和交互方式等。
-
数据库设计:根据系统的功能需求,设计数据库的表结构,确定字段及其类型、关联关系等。同时,还要考虑数据库的性能和扩展性。
-
前端开发:根据系统设计,进行前端界面的开发。可以选择合适的前端框架,编写HTML、CSS和JavaScript代码实现前端界面的布局和交互功能。
-
后端开发:根据系统设计,进行后端的开发工作。选择合适的编程语言和框架,实现系统的各个功能模块。同时,要保证代码的可读性和可维护性,以便后期的修改和扩展。
-
测试与调试:在开发完成后,对系统进行全面的测试,包括功能测试、性能测试和安全性测试等。发现问题后及时修复,并进行系统的优化和调试。
-
部署与运维:将开发好的系统部署到服务器上,并进行相关的配置。同时,要确保系统的安全性和稳定性,并进行监控和维护工作。
-
用户培训与上线:在系统部署完成后,对系统的使用进行培训,包括系统的功能和操作方式等。然后正式上线,并根据用户的反馈进行优化和改进。
以上是一个较为完整的投标项目管理系统的开发过程,具体的实施方法和技术选型可以根据具体情况进行调整和改进。
1年前 -
-
要开发一个投标项目管理系统,以下是一些步骤和指导:
-
需求分析:首先要明确系统的目标和功能需求。与项目经理、投标人员等相关人员沟通,了解他们对系统的期望和需求。根据这些需求,制定系统的功能规格说明书。
-
系统设计:根据功能规格说明书,设计系统的架构和界面。确定系统的模块和功能点,以及它们之间的关系。使用UML工具绘制系统的类图、流程图等,以便更好地理解系统的结构。
-
数据库设计:根据系统的需求,设计数据库模型。确定需要存储的数据和它们之间的关系。选择合适的数据库管理系统,创建数据库表和字段,设置索引和约束,优化数据库查询性能。
-
开发实现:根据系统设计,开始开发实现系统的各个模块。使用合适的编程语言和开发框架,按照系统设计进行编码。在开发过程中,注重模块的可复用性和可扩展性,保证代码的质量和可维护性。
-
测试与调试:在开发完成后,进行系统的测试与调试。包括单元测试、集成测试和系统测试等。对系统进行全面的功能测试和质量验证,确保系统的稳定性和可靠性。
-
上线与部署:完成测试后,将系统部署到生产环境中。选择合适的服务器和硬件环境,配置好系统的运行环境。进行系统的部署和安装,确保系统能够正常运行。
-
运维与维护:系统上线后,需要进行日常的运维和维护工作。及时处理用户反馈的问题和bug,进行系统的优化和升级,保证系统的稳定性和安全性。
-
培训与支持:在系统上线后,对用户进行培训,教会他们如何使用系统的各个功能。提供技术支持,解答用户的问题和疑问。根据用户的反馈,改进系统的用户体验和功能。
以上是开发一个投标项目管理系统的一般步骤和指导。请根据具体的需求和情况进行调整和实施。
1年前 -
-
投标项目管理系统是一个用于管理企业投标项目的软件系统,它可以帮助企业有效地组织和管理投标流程,提高投标成功率和效率。下面是一个投标项目管理系统的制作方法和操作流程的简要介绍。
一、需求分析和规划阶段
1.1 定义系统目标:明确系统要解决的问题和达到的目标,例如提高投标成功率、减少投标成本等。
1.2 收集需求:与企业内部的相关人员进行沟通,了解他们的需求和期望,包括投标过程的具体流程、所需的功能模块等。
1.3 制定计划:根据需求分析,确定系统的开发计划和时间表。二、系统设计和开发阶段
2.1 数据库设计:根据实际业务需求,设计合适的数据库结构,包括投标项目、投标公司、投标文件等相关数据表的设计。
2.2 界面设计:根据用户的需求,设计直观友好的用户界面,使用户能够方便地操作系统。
2.3 功能模块开发:根据需求分析,按照模块化的方式逐一开发系统功能,包括项目管理、文件上传、报价分析等功能。
2.4 系统测试:对系统进行测试,验证系统的功能和性能是否符合需求,并进行修复和优化。三、系统部署和运行阶段
3.1 系统部署:将开发好的系统部署到服务器上,确保系统能够在网络中正常运行。
3.2 数据导入:将现有的投标数据导入系统中,建立起初始的投标项目数据库。
3.3 培训和使用:对系统的管理员和用户进行培训,教授他们如何操作系统并使用系统的各种功能。
3.4 运行维护:定期维护系统,保证系统的稳定性和安全性,并根据用户的反馈进行适当的功能优化和改进。四、监控和优化阶段
4.1 数据分析:通过系统收集的数据进行分析,了解投标项目的整体情况,发现问题和改进的方向。
4.2 用户反馈:收集用户的反馈和建议,根据用户的需求进行系统的改进和优化。
4.3 性能监控:定期监控系统的性能指标,包括响应时间、数据处理速度等,及时发现问题并解决。通过以上方法和操作流程,可以建立一个完善的投标项目管理系统,提高企业的投标管理效率和成功率。当然,在实际开发过程中,还需要根据具体业务需要进行适当的调整和改进。
1年前